Main duties of the job
You will be responsible for the development of integration solutions, which will involve reviewing requirements analysis, design, testing, implementation, documentation, maintenance and support. This will include integration of new and existing systems. Providing cost-effective, risk-controlled, robust, reliable, responsive and secure integration solutions. You will also provide expert knowledge and direction on the field of healthcare integration to local and regional project boards.
The role involves developing and maintaining working relationships with stakeholders, clinical staff, software suppliers, other IT professionals as well as assisting in the procurement, commissioning and monitoring of deliveries to integration projects.

Knowledge & Experience
- Advanced knowledge and experience of HL7 versions including FHIR, XML, web services and RESTful technologies.
- Comprehensive experience of InterSystems Ensemble/HealthShare.
- Knowledge and experience of commercial interface engines.
- Significant experience building HL7 interfaces between Healthcare Systems.
- Experience building interfaces using Ensemble / HealthShare Data Transformation Language.
- Experience with InterSystems Cache ObjectScript to build interfaces.
- Experience in an object-oriented programming language.
- Knowledge and experience of Microsoft SQL.
- Experience of HTML, JavaScript, JSON and XML.
- Experience of IIS and Windows Server environment.
- Up to date knowledge of core Windows technologies.
- Intermediate knowledge of data driven applications and understanding of database design principles.
- Experience of working within a development team or a development IT role for at least one year.
- Experience of developing and supporting bespoke software applications.
- Good understanding of full lifecycle software development and change control processes.
- Knowledge of IHE profiles and Health Information Exchanges.
- Experience of Version Control, such as GIT.
- Experience of producing and maintaining technical documentation.
- Advanced relational database design knowledge in a healthcare setting.
- In depth knowledge of SQL Server administration and database optimisation.
- Knowledge of ITIL, in particular Change Management and Release and Deployment Management.
- A well rounded understanding of healthcare informatics
